I know I've seen this problem reported before but I could not find it so here goes: My friend called me about trouble she was having importing XDCam EX media off a drive into FCP 6.06. She has the latest Sony transfer tool, too. The problem is that she does not have "Sony XDCam" as an option under "File" -> "Import" so I had her re-install the 6.0.6 update but it's still not there. Suggestions? I've seen work-arounds for this but she SHOULD have that option for importing... Thanks. It's actually been about 6 months since I've done any actual editing so I've gotten rusty.
Forget about using the import under the file menu in FCP. Once XDCAM Transfer software is installed, simply launch FCP and then XDCAM transfer. Do the importing through XDCAM transfer. Once the importing is done bring FCP to the front and then drag the clips (shown in front of the app) into the "bin" you want the clips in and then proceed as usual from there.
The integration between the Sony s/w and FCP is not perfect. Sometimes they don't play well together, however, the workaround is not all that painful. -Andrew

Regarding renaming, that's why I did all pre-processing/transferring using Clip Browser and XDCam Transfer plus I could use a machine that didn't have FCP on it.
Keep the original file name while at the same time putting in your own custom name that gets numbered sequentially. You can do the latter in XDCT, but to keep the original name, you need to cut and paste it inidividually in the Comment column where it will then show up in the Logging column in fcp.
With the new L&T, you can add any number of combinations of re-naming, but the most important (for me, anyway) is to take a shot, named say 04091234, rename it Cowboy1 and keep the 04091234 next to it (I'd prefer being able to put it in a separate column, but I'll take this) and do that for all the following shots in the series, (e.g., 04091235 gets renamed as Cowboy2 04091235, etc . I add spacers after the Cowboyx so I don't have to look at the orig name in the fcp timeline and can narrow the column to hide it as well --but it's there if I need to go back to the original shot. I prefer the ergonomics of XDCT, but will stick with L&T until XDCT has these capabilities. Also, I did a test comparing the two and rejected L&T before, because it was 1/3 slower. Now it's about twice as fast. I have no idea why, though.
